What Is an Emergency Locksmith for Cars?

An emergency situation locksmith for cars is a specialized professional trained to handle lock-related problems in cars. These specialists are equipped with the current tools and innovations to unlock, rekey, or replace car locks efficiently and effectively. Unlike traditional locksmiths who mostly focus on home and commercial locks, auto locksmiths have a deep understanding of the special lock systems utilized in various makes and models of cars.

What to Do If You Get Locked Out of Your Car

Immediate Steps

  1. Stay Calm: Panicking won't fix the problem. Take a deep breath and examine the scenario.
  2. Check All Doors: Sometimes, you might have left another door opened.
  3. Search For Hidden Keys: Check your pockets, handbag, or any other place where you may have stashed a spare key.
  4. Call a Trusted Friend or Family Member: They may be able to bring you a spare key if you have one.
  5. Contact Your Auto Insurance: Some insurance coverage consist of roadside support that covers lockout services.

Calling an Emergency Locksmith

If the above actions don't solve the concern, it's time to call an emergency locksmith. Here's what you can anticipate:

  1. Provide Vehicle Information: Have your vehicle's make, model, and year handy, as well as any specific details about the lock issue.
  2. Validate Identification: The locksmith will require to validate your ownership of the vehicle to ensure they are opening the ideal car.
  3. Arrival Time: Ask about the estimated arrival time and any possible hold-ups.
  4. Service Explanation: The locksmith will explain the service they will carry out and offer a cost estimate.
  5. Payment: Most emergency locksmith professionals accept various payment techniques, including money, charge card, and mobile payments.

Common Scenarios Where You Might Need an Emergency Locksmith

Lost or Stolen Keys

Losing your car keys can be a nightmare, particularly if you have no spare. An emergency situation locksmith can create a new key using the vehicle's serial number or a pre-existing key fob.

Broken Key in the Lock

If your key breaks off in the lock, it can be hard to get rid of without the right tools. A locksmith can safely extract the broken key and repair or replace the lock if essential.

Key Fob Malfunction

Electronic key fobs can stop working due to battery concerns or internal part failures. An emergency situation locksmith can diagnose the issue and program a brand-new fob or replace the battery.

Lock Cylinder Jamming

In some cases, the lock cylinder can end up being jammed due to wear and tear or debris. A locksmith can clean up or replace the cylinder to get your car back to normal.

Trunk Lockout

If you've inadvertently locked your type in the trunk, a locksmith can use specialized tools to open it without triggering damage to the vehicle.

FAQs About Emergency Locksmiths for Cars

Q: Can an emergency locksmith open my car without causing damage?

A: Yes, a professional emergency locksmith is trained to use non-destructive methods to unlock your car. They utilize specialized tools to access the locks without harming the vehicle.

Q: How much does an emergency locksmith service cost?

A: The expense can differ depending upon the service required, the time of day, and the place. Typically, anticipate to pay between ₤ 50 and ₤ 200 for emergency situation services. Some locksmiths use flat rates for specific services, so it's an excellent concept to ask for a cost estimate before they begin work.

Q: Do I require to be present when the locksmith gets here?

A: Yes, you or someone licensed to open the car needs to exist. The locksmith will require to validate the vehicle's ownership before providing any services.

Q: Can an emergency locksmith replace a lost key fob?

A: Yes, they can replace a lost key fob and program it to deal with your car. However, you will require to supply evidence of ownership and, in some cases, the car's registration and a government-issued ID.

Q: How long does it consider an emergency situation locksmith to arrive?

A: Most locksmiths intend to arrive within 30 minutes of your call. Nevertheless,  G28 Car Keys  can differ depending upon their existing work and your area.

Q: Do emergency situation locksmiths deal with all kinds of cars?

A: Yes, many emergency locksmith professionals are equipped to handle a broad variety of makes and designs, including high-end and high-security automobiles.

Q: Can I call an emergency situation locksmith if I lose my key outside my city?

A: Yes, many locksmith professionals offer services in nearby locations. However, it's best to check their service area before making a call.

Q: How can I prevent being locked out of my car?

A: To avoid lockouts, always keep a spare type in a safe area, such as a safe at home or with a relied on pal. Routinely examine your key fob batteries and think about purchasing a car security system that includes remote lock and unlock features.
